The Master Patient Index (MPI) system sometimes experiences an undefined error at MPIDIRQ+5^MPIDIRQ. The undefined variable is the local variable TMP("HCSI",$J,1). Inadequate coding in the Health Level Seven (HL7) package's direct connect software is the cause of this problem. Patch HL*1.6*89 fixes this undefined error condition. Installation Instructions: ========================== NOTICE: Do not proceed unless patch HL*1.6*43 has been installed. 1. Users are allowed to be on the system during the installation. 2. AXP/DSM SITES: Review your mapped routine set. If the routine listed in the ROUTINE SUMMARY section is mapped, it should be removed from the mapped set at this time. 3. Shutdown all Logical Links, incoming and outgoing filers, and the Link Manager using the Filer and Link Management options listed below. Stop All Messaging Background Processes [HL STOP ALL] TCP/IP Link Manager Start/Stop [HL START/STOP LINK MANAGER] AXP/DSM SITES ONLY: Disable all HL7 UCX Services for this installation. 4. Use the 'INSTALL/CHECK MESSAGE' option on the PackMan menu. This option will load the KIDS package onto your system. 5. This patch is now loaded into a transport global on your system. The next step is to use KIDS to install the Transport global. This is done using the 'Installation' menu's 'Install Package(s) [XPD INSTALL BUILD]' menu option. When using this menu option to install the patch build, you will be asked several questions. The questions, and the answers you should supply, are shown below. INSTALL NAME: Want KIDS to INHIBIT LOGONS during the install? Want to DISABLE Scheduled Options, Menu Options, and Protocols? 6. Start up all Logical Links and incoming and outgoing filers using the Filer and Link Management Option's 'Restart/Start All Links and Filers [HL TASK RESTART]' menu option. (Note that links that do not have "autostart" enabled will need to be restarted manually.) AXP/DSM SITES ONLY: If you previously disabled an HL7 UCX Service for this installation, you may enable it now. 7. AXP/DSM Sites: After the patch has been installed, rebuild your map set, if necessary. 8. Start Link Manager using the 'TCP/IP Link Manager Start/Stop [HL START/STOP LINK MANAGER]' menu option.
